Buying Guide

When selecting old or vintage Canadian gold coins, consider purity, weight, and condition as primary factors. Maple Leaf coins in 24-karat gold offer the highest purity and are popular among collectors and investors alike. Certified coins, such as GEMUNC or those with a certificate of authenticity, provide assurance of grade and provenance, which can affect resale value. For small-denomination Maple Leafs (like 1 gram), you’ll find easy affordability and a convenient way to start or diversify a collection.

Key purchase considerations include:

  • Purity and legal tender status: Pure gold (.9999) Maple Leafs are highly sought after for their purity and recognized status as legal tender in Canada.
  • Certification and grading: Coins graded GEMUNC or with PCGS certification generally command premium prices and easier verification for buyers and sellers.
  • Condition and packaging: Brilliante Uncirculated (BU) or GEMUNC conditions preserve value and improve marketability.
  • Denomination and denomination relevance: Larger face values or weights provide straightforward bullion value, while smaller grams suit passive accumulation or gifts.
  • Authenticity documentation: Certificates of Authenticity add assurance of origin and authenticity, particularly for modern issues.

Price ranges and availability can vary by year and mint, so buyers should compare dealer listings, verify coin specifications, and review return policies before purchase. For Canadian Maple Leafs, the Royal Canadian Mint’s official designs and watermark features may also influence long-term desirability and resale.
